Bitdefender XDR Sensor for MDR Identity is a specialized software component designed to extend your Managed Detection and Response (MDR) capabilities by focusing on identity-related threats. It integrates with your existing security infrastructure to provide enhanced visibility into user authentication, access patterns, and potential account compromises, offering critical protection against sophisticated attacks.

Industry Applications
Finance & Insurance
Financial institutions handle highly sensitive data and are prime targets for identity theft and fraud, requiring stringent monitoring of user access and transactions to comply with regulations like PCI DSS and SOX.
Healthcare & Life Sciences
Healthcare providers must protect patient data (PHI) under HIPAA, necessitating robust controls and monitoring of access to electronic health records to prevent unauthorized disclosure or breaches.
Legal & Professional Services
Law firms and professional services organizations manage confidential client information, making them targets for espionage and requiring strong security to maintain client trust and comply with data privacy laws.
Manufacturing & Industrial
Industrial control systems and sensitive intellectual property are often accessed via user accounts, making identity protection critical to prevent operational disruption, sabotage, or theft of trade secrets.
